How Long Does Viagra Take to Work?

Viagra (sildenafil) is rapidly absorbed into the bloodstream and usually starts working within 30 to 60 minutes after taking it. For some men, it may take up to 4 hours to reach full effect, depending on dosage, diet, and individual metabolism.

It’s recommended to take Viagra about one hour before sexual activity for the best results.

Taking Viagra with Water

Water is the best and safest option when taking Viagra.

Drinking a full glass of water helps the pill move smoothly through your throat and into the stomach, ensuring faster absorption. It also reduces the risk of throat irritation, coughing, or a burning sensation that may occur if the tablet gets stuck.

One of the most common side effects of Viagra is stomach upset or indigestion. Taking it with water can help reduce this discomfort and promote smoother digestion.

Taking Viagra with Milk

Viagra can also be taken with milk, though there are a few things to keep in mind.

There’s no medical evidence showing that milk interacts negatively with Viagra. However, whole milk is high in fat, and high-fat content can slow down the absorption of sildenafil. This means it may take longer for the medication to start working.

If you are lactose intolerant or sensitive to dairy, taking Viagra with milk could also increase the risk of stomach discomfort or acid reflux.

What to Expect If You Take Viagra with Milk

  • It’s generally safe but may delay erection onset.
  • High-fat dairy may make you feel bloated or full.
  • Low-fat or skim milk is a better choice if you prefer milk over water.

A clinical study found that men who took Viagra with a high-calorie nutritional drink experienced delayed absorption and more gastrointestinal side effects, including nausea and a heavy feeling in the stomach.

Taking Viagra with Juice

Fruit juices may sound harmless, but they can interfere with the way Viagra works in your body.

Some juices — especially grapefruit, pomelo, and pomegranate — can interact with the enzymes that break down sildenafil. This can cause the drug to stay longer in your system, increasing the risk of side effects such as headache, flushing, or dizziness.

To stay safe and ensure predictable results, it’s best to avoid taking Viagra with fruit juice.

Does Food Affect Viagra?

Yes. A heavy or fatty meal can delay the effects of Viagra by about an hour or more. Fat slows down digestion and reduces how quickly the medication enters your bloodstream.

For the best results, take Viagra on an empty stomach or after a light meal. A full stomach can also make sexual activity uncomfortable for some men.

Safety Tips When Taking Viagra

  • Do not exceed one dose per day. Taking more than prescribed can lead to dangerous side effects such as priapism (a painful erection lasting over 4 hours), low blood pressure, severe headaches, or vision disturbances.
  • Avoid alcohol when taking Viagra, as it may reduce its effectiveness and increase dizziness or flushing.
  • Always consult a doctor before combining Viagra with other medications, including over-the-counter supplements or herbal remedies.
